英文摘要
We hypothesized that insulin-resistance and metabolic failure under sepsis could be attributable to capillary-endothelial failure. We found that PPARγ, a nuclear receptor for metabolic regulation, is abundantly expressed in capillary endothelial cells and induces its target genes such as FABP4 and FAT/CD36. However, there was no significant difference regarding survival rate between wild type and PPARγ-endothelial knockout mice after LPS treatment, or sepsis model. In contrast, survival rate of FABP4/5 double knockout mice was higher than wild type after LPS treatment.
